The Industrial Sales Manager provides strong leadership to the industrial sales team resulting in exceptional, profitable share growth within the industrial segment of a geographic market.  Strong leadership and motivational skills along with the ability to drive business results through defining and implementing a clear strategy for growth based on a deep understanding and analysis of the market are required.

As the Industrial Sales Manager you will:

  • Lead by example to instill Summit mission and values. Effectively communicate them internally and externally.
  • Create strategic roadmap for Industrial sales within a geographic market, establishing a long term plan that maximizes profitable market share growth based on market research and competitor analyses.
  • Ensure the leveraging of Summit’s unique sales tools, resources, and services as competitive advantages through coaching and training of salesforce to achieve return on sales targets.
  • Develop and manage a high performing salesforce, providing strong strategic guidance and thoughtful development for team members.  Prepare for future growth through robust participation in Summit’s succession planning process.
  • Working closely with the District Vice President, implement and continually help refine a sales compensation strategy that drives the acquisition of new customers as well as increased wallet share, revenue and profitability.
  • Establish annual sales goals, financial targets, and corresponding budgets for the market segment.  Provide strong accountability and ongoing coaching towards fulfillment, taking corrective actions when needed.
  • Provide sales forecasts and reports to District Vice President and Summit leadership.  Monitor pipeline against sales targets, highlighting risks and gaps.
  • Manage account portfolios across the salesforce evaluating accounts by current sales, potential sales, alignment with Summit’s core competencies, and ability to meet the customer’s needs profitably, prioritizing sales resources on strategic account growth.
  • Develop competitive advantages through the creation and deployment of new services arising out of systematic analysis of the needs of Summit’s customers. 
  • Leverage Summit’s existing portfolio of solutions to deepen business relationships with existing customers, expand market share and penetrate new accounts.  
  • Work with the District VPs and other segment managers to formulate vendor strategies and participate in negotiations with key vendors.
  • Responsible for analyzing and controlling expenditures to conform to budgetary requirements (including headcount).

Qualifications

As a qualified candidate you will have: 

  • Minimum 10 years of experience with selling to industrial contractors.
  • Minimum of 5 years of experience in distribution and/or manufacturing of electrical products.
  • Minimum of 5 years in leadership positions, managing supervisors/managers in diverse markets and functions.
  • Quantifiable success in formulating sales strategies and driving sales performance.
  • Clear track record of systematically recruiting and developing superior talent in organizations.
  • Strong experience in analysis and strategic planning.
  • Demonstrated ability to effectively present information and respond to questions of key decision makers.
  • Ability to effectively operate across diverse audiences and resolve complex business issues; ability to be forceful, but diplomatic and bring about win-win outcomes. 
  • Proven ability to develop and deploy innovative customer solutions.  Ability to leverage technological solutions to not only drive efficiencies but generate increased gross profit margins through innovative solutions for customers.
  • Deep financial acumen with demonstrated skills in managing operational budgets and P&Ls in a significant enterprise.  History of superior returns on investment within a significant organization.

 

Beneficial Skills and Experience of an Ideal Candidate:

  • Deep relationships with decision-makers of current and potential Summit customers and suppliers. 
  • Familiarity with and a solid reputation for integrity and results with Summit’s industrial customers and suppliers.
  • Bachelor’s degree, preferably in industrial distribution, supply chain and logistics, business or engineering.
  • Completion of EPEC Gold.
  • Highly effective user of ERP systems (preferably SAP) and BI tools.

Reporting Relationships:

  • Direct Reports would include all members of a market sales team including Business Development Managers, Account Managers, and technical sales support specialists. 
  • Works closely with District Vice President, District Operations Manager, Operations Manager, and other area market Sales Managers.
